What affects the price

Choosing an electric fireplace involves several variables that shift the total investment. The primary drivers include the unit's physical size, the complexity of the installation—such as whether it is a simple wall-mount or a custom recessed build—and the specific heating technology used. Premium features like multi-colored flame effects, smart home connectivity, and high-end glass fronts also influence the final number. Many people don't realize that electric fireplaces are perfect for summer evenings. Since you can turn off the heating element entirely, you can keep the aesthetic charm of the fireplace running on a warm night. It creates a relaxing mood for entertaining guests or unwinding after a long day without adding any heat to your home.

How much electricity does a Dimplex electric fireplace insert use?

The electricity usage of a Dimplex electric fireplace insert in Savannah varies. The flame effect uses very little power, similar to a small appliance. When the heating element is engaged, it draws more power, comparable to a space heater. Pros can help you select a model that suits your heating needs and energy concerns. What are the downsides of installing an electric fireplace?

A common downside of an electric fireplace in Savannah is that the heat output, while useful for supplemental warmth, may not be sufficient as a primary heat source for larger spaces. Also, they require electricity to operate, so power outages will disable them. The flame effect, while realistic, is still a simulation. One quick call gets you a free quote — no obligation.
